What is esure Car Insurance?
esure Car Insurance is a motor insurance service offered by esure Group, a UK-based insurance company known for providing online insurance products.
The company offers protection for drivers against financial losses caused by:
Road accidents
Vehicle theft
Fire damage
Third-party liability
Storm damage
Vandalism
Esure provides several types of car insurance policies, including:
Comprehensive car insurance
Third-party insurance
Third-party, fire and theft insurance
Multi-car insurance
The company focuses heavily on digital services, allowing customers to manage policies online and through mobile devices.

Types of esure Car Insurance
1. Comprehensive Car Insurance
Comprehensive insurance offers the highest level of protection.
This may include coverage for:
Damage to your own vehicle
Third-party vehicle damage
Injury claims
Theft
Fire damage
Accidental damage
Comprehensive insurance is suitable for drivers seeking broad protection and peace of mind.
2. Third-Party Insurance
Third-party insurance is the minimum legal requirement in the UK.
This type of coverage generally protects against:
Damage to other vehicles
Injury to other people
Third-party property damage
However, it usually does not cover damage to your own vehicle.
3. Third-Party, Fire and Theft Insurance
This policy provides:
Third-party liability coverage
Protection against theft
Fire damage coverage
It offers more protection than basic third-party insurance but less than comprehensive coverage.
4. Multi-Car Insurance
Families with multiple vehicles may benefit from multi-car insurance.
Benefits may include:
Discounts for multiple vehicles
Easier policy management
Single renewal dates
This option is often cost-effective for households with several drivers.

What esure Car Insurance May Not Cover
Insurance policies also contain exclusions.
Common exclusions may include:
Driving under the influence
Illegal vehicle modifications
Reckless driving
Unauthorized drivers
Normal wear and tear
Mechanical breakdowns
Using vehicles for unapproved business purposes
Drivers should carefully review policy documents before purchase.
How Much Does esure Car Insurance Cost?
Insurance costs vary depending on several factors, including:
Driver age
Driving history
Vehicle type
Location
Annual mileage
Claim history
Coverage level
Younger drivers and high-performance vehicles may have higher premiums.
Drivers with clean records may qualify for lower insurance costs.
Ways to Reduce Car Insurance Costs
Build a No-Claims History
Safe driving without claims may reduce premiums over time.
Increase Vehicle Security
Installing:
Car alarms
GPS tracking systems
Immobilizers
may help lower insurance costs.
Choose Higher Deductibles
Higher voluntary excess amounts may reduce monthly premiums.
Compare Coverage Carefully
Choosing the cheapest policy may not always provide adequate protection.
Limit Annual Mileage
Lower mileage may reduce accident risk and insurance costs.
